About Natural Resources Law in Chisinau, Republic of Moldova

Natural Resources Law in Chisinau, Republic of Moldova, encompasses regulations and legal frameworks concerning the utilization, protection, and management of natural resources. Situated in Eastern Europe, Moldova is endowed with diverse natural resources including arable land, forests, and water bodies. The legal governance of these resources is crucial for sustainable development, environmental protection, and ensuring economic benefits for its citizens.

Local Laws Overview

The legal framework for natural resources in Chisinau is influenced by both national legislation and local ordinances:

  • Environmental Protection Act: Governs the sustainable use and protection of the environment and natural resources.
  • Land Code: Outlines regulations concerning land ownership, lease agreements, and usage rights.
  • Water Law: Regulates the use, protection, and management of water resources.
  • Forestry Code: Provides guidelines for forest management, conservation, and logging activities.
  • Mining Law: Sets out the regulations for mineral resource exploration and extraction.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are considered natural resources in Moldova?

Natural resources in Moldova include land, water, forests, minerals, and biodiversity.

Can foreigners own land in Moldova?

Foreign individuals and entities can own built real estate but face restrictions when acquiring agricultural land.

What permits are required for logging activities?

Logging activities require permits from the local forestry authorities, which assess environmental and regulatory compliance.

How are water rights allocated?

Water rights in Moldova are governed by usage agreements managed by local water authorities, ensuring equitable access and sustainable use.

What is the process for resolving resource-related disputes?

Resource-related disputes can be resolved through negotiation, mediation, or court proceedings, depending on the nature of the conflict.

How can businesses ensure environmental compliance?

Businesses can ensure compliance by conducting environmental impact assessments, adhering to legal standards, and obtaining necessary permits.

What is the role of the Ministry of Environment?

The Ministry of Environment oversees environmental protection, resource management policies, and regulatory enforcement.

Are there incentives for renewable energy projects?

Moldova offers various incentives for renewable energy projects, including subsidies, tax benefits, and support for research and development.

How are mineral extraction rights awarded?

Mineral extraction rights are awarded through a licensing process involving evaluation of environmental impact and adherence to regulations.

What organizations assist with natural resource management?

Organizations such as the Ministry of Agriculture, Regional Development and Environment, and non-profits like EcoContact provide support in resource management and environmental sustainability.
